Henan Zou is a scholar working on Food Science, Animal Science and Zoology and Molecular Biology. According to data from OpenAlex, Henan Zou has authored 17 papers receiving a total of 713 ind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Food Science, 13 papers in Animal Science and Zoology and 2 papers in Molecular Biology. Recurrent topics in Henan Zou's work include Proteins in Food Systems (17 papers), Microencapsulation and Drying Processes (14 papers) and Meat and Animal Product Quality (13 papers). Henan Zou is often cited by papers focused on Proteins in Food Systems (17 papers), Microencapsulation and Drying Processes (14 papers) and Meat and Animal Product Quality (13 papers). Henan Zou collaborates with scholars based in China. Henan Zou's co-authors include Cuiping Yu, Shuang Sun, Ning Zhao, Xinran Dong, Sihui Li, Yue Cha, Tingyu Zhang, Fan Wu, Ming Du and Fan Wu and has published in prestigious journals such as Molecules, Journal of Food Engineering and International Journal of Biological Macromolecules.
